this is a little off the main point of the post.. but if you like a school and you're not sure if you will need it or not. talk to them.

we had the same situation, not sure if we were getting a fall placement for school, but afriad of getting closed out while we waited. we found a place we liked, spoke ot them. they said they would take our deposit to hold the spot, but it would be totally refundable if we did get the special ed class we were waiting on. they assured us it wasn't a problem, as they always get last minute poeple wanting spots, so if they let us go, they'd still be able to fill the spot. something to consider while waiting, speak to the schools and see if you could do something like that.
